Yahoo updates ‘Sportacular Pro’ with iPad support and more

Right now is a great time to be a sports fan. College and pro football are in full swing, and we’re on the verge of post-season Major League Baseball and the beginning of the 2013-14 basketball season.

And with so much going on, it’s nice to have a sports app around to help you keep up with everything. And while there are several, Yahoo is hoping its big 4.2 update for Sportacular Pro will win you over…

Here are the 4.2 release notes:

Big update:
– Redesigned with more content, stats and iPad support.
– Sign in to Yahoo to save your favorite teams across web and mobile devices. 
– View your Yahoo Fantasy Football player stats on game details.
– New breaking news alerts for the most important stories in sports. 
– iOS7 fixes for favorites, alerts and picks. You may need to reset your favorites if you have already upgraded to iOS7.

NOTE: Facebook chat is no longer supported.  

Having played with Sportacular Pro both before and after the update, I’m still not convinced it’s worth the $5 price tag. ESPN has a solid free offering, and Yahoo’s own free ‘Sports’ app is plenty capable.

Still, if you’re invested into Yahoo’s ecosystem, the update is worth grabbing—iPad and single sign-in support are great. For those interested, you can find Sportacular Pro in the App store for $4.99.
